Determine the type during compilation of generics (latency );
Generics: A method is used to satisfy different types of parameters. generics are actually syntactic sugar and functions provided by the compiler. There is no performance loss.
The number of generic parameters can be defined at will.

Public class GenericConstaint // defines generic Constraints
{
// After where, it means T is not only a class object, but also a new object (with or without parameters)
Public static T Get <T> (T t) where T: class, new () // must be a reference type, string class ....
{
// The default value of the reference type is null.
T tt = new T (); // The constraint is added with new () to get new
Return default (T );
}
Public static T GetQuery <T> (T t) where T: struct // it must be a value type,
{// The default value of the value type is unknown.
Return default (T );
}
Public static void SayHi <T> (T t) where T: People // t must be a subclass of the People or people type.
{
Console. WriteLine ("ID: {0}, Name: {1}", t. Id, t. name );
T. SayHi ();
}
